Terry Reid

Terry Reid is an English rock vocalist and guitarist, best known for his work in the 1960s and 1970s. His music style is a distinctive blend of rock, blues, and soul, characterized by his powerful, raspy voice and intricate guitar work. Notably, he was approached to be the lead singer for both Led Zeppelin and Deep Purple, but declined both offers to pursue a solo career. His influential works include the albums "Terry Reid" (1969) and "River" (1973), which have left a lasting impact on the rock and blues genres.
